  • This program is presented by the Cleveland Heights Historical Society. Subject experts Korbi Roberts, Bill Hopkins and Angelina Bair will explore the formation of Ambler Heights at the turn of the last century, the development of the Cleveland and Newburgh Railroad and focus on two estates built on the crest of the hill: The Bicknell home at Beacon Hill (now Judson Park) and the Gill home at Harcourt Manor.
    This presentation included two guest speakers as well - Douglas M. Bunker, and Anya Rudd, who both have important ties to Ambler Heights. Douglas Bunker shares stories about his grandparents who worked for the Moses Bicknell family. His grandfather, Henry Bunker (1884-1960) worked as the Bicknell family chauffeur from 1909-1947, and his grandmother Mary Anne Bunker (1889-1976), worked as a Bicknell family cook. Anya Rudd, and her husband John, are the current owners of Harcourt Manor. Mrs. Rudd shares some stories about the home and its incredible restoration.
